Tobias Picker’s Fantastic Mr Fox – English Touring Opera Spring Tour 2011
A new production of Tobias Picker’s opera ‘Fantastic Mr. Fox’ directed by Tim Yealland will receive its London Premiere on 10 March at Hackney Empire.
The two-act opera is based on Roald Dahl’s beloved children’s story:
For years, Mr Fox has defied three blundering farmers – Boggis, Bunce and Bean – by pilfering food for his family from under their noses. Now they have a plan to beat him, involving a hungry digger called Agnes. Can Mr Fox be “outfoxed”?

English Touring Opera are performing the work in a new reduced orchestration and each performance will be accompanied by local groups of schoolchildren playing a chorus of trees and fox cubs. The UK tour continues until 25th of May calling at Cambridge, Exeter, Crawley, Cheltenham, Snape, Norwich, Wolverhampton, Buxton, Turo and Belfast.
